I don’t remember if I have posted pictures of the snake ring vases I made, but this morning when I opened the big barn door on the front of my studio (I’m in the woods) a little black rat snake fell off the top of the door. It fell off the same door last week, brushing my hand as it went past and I yelled out in surprise. I grew up with my dad showing us snakes he found and teaching us not to be afraid, and I’m very fond of them, so I scooped this one up and got pictures of it with my vase. There is another one of these snake rings that I put mother of pearl luster on, I was actually opening up that door to load a little luster firing. So hopefully the snake sticks around eating mice for me and I get to take a picture of it with the other vase when it comes out of the kiln tomorrow.

Pleased to introduce Chia Kitty and Chia Dragon! These were painted with underglaze right after the kids made them and then bisque fired so they are still porous. If you made a Chia Pet with me this summer at or they will be available soon, I’m just giving the growing process a try so I can help everyone use theirs successfully!🌿
